YouTube Music Enhances Lyrics Sharing with AI Backgrounds

YouTube Music is stepping up its lyrics-sharing game with new AI-generated backgrounds for users. It’s a move that could make sharing songs even more engaging.

YouTube Music is rolling out a new feature that allows users to share lyrics with AI-generated backgrounds, enhancing the visual appeal of shared music content. This update follows the platform’s recent trend of integrating AI-related features into its offerings. Currently, this feature is being tested in the United States, with expectations that it will expand globally soon.

The sharing process remains simple. When users tap the Share button while viewing song lyrics, they’ll encounter a row of background color options. Among these options, an AI button has been added, inviting users to create personalized visuals based on the lyrics they’re sharing. First-time users will see a prompt that reads “Creating with AI,” which reminds them to exercise caution with AI-generated content.

This new tool can craft backgrounds that resonate with the lyrics, making shared posts more visually striking. For instance, lyrics describing a serene moment might generate an image of a steaming cup of coffee under a clear blue sky. It takes just a few seconds for the AI to generate these unique images, and users can easily request a new design if they want something different.

Both free and Premium subscribers on Android and iOS can access this functionality, amplifying the shared experience for all users. In addition to this lyric-sharing feature, YouTube Music already provides a similar tool for creating playlist cover art, showcasing how AI can be utilized to enhance user engagement in various ways.

One point of interest is how the AI will respond to different lyrical themes. The outputs may vary based on the content of the lyrics, particularly for songs that contain explicit language.
